The Senior Environmental Services Attendant role at Sodexo is a full-time position based within the Attleboro School District, primarily working weekday afternoon and evening shifts. The pay range for this role spans from $8.00 to $28.40 per hour, reflecting experience and expertise. As a Senior Environmental Services Attendant, you become a hygiene hero and a planet protector, responsible for ensuring that facilities are impeccably clean and safe for those who use them. This role emphasizes high-quality sanitation and environmental stewardship in a variety of settings such as commercial spaces, healthcare facilities, schools, and universities. Your professional impact directly contributes to the health, safety, and satisfaction of the community.

In this position, you will undertake comprehensive cleaning duties across various locations on client premises, including offices, classrooms, dorms, patient and residents' rooms, food service areas, lavatories, hallways, and common areas. An essential aspect of the role is not only to perform these cleaning duties but also to oversee the work of others by assigning and checking tasks and potentially training new employees. Being punctual with your shift attendance and adhering to scheduled work times is crucial. Adaptability is important as duties may vary depending on client requirements and business needs. You are expected to bring reliability, teamwork, and an attitude supportive of maintaining a safe and healthy work environment. Job Duties

  • Provide housekeeping services in any location on client premises including offices, patient rooms, dorms, classrooms, common areas, lavatories, halls, and food service areas
  • Complete scheduled cleaning tasks ensuring all areas are thoroughly cleaned
  • Assign and check work and train other employees
  • Attend scheduled shifts on time with satisfactory regularity
  • Perform other duties as assigned based on business needs and client requirements
